Vapor barrier installation services involve placing a specialized membrane beneath flooring, within walls, or on foundations to prevent moisture from penetrating building structures. The process typically includes assessing the property’s specific needs, preparing the installation area, and securely applying the vapor barrier to ensure continuous coverage. These barriers are often made from polyethylene or other durable materials designed to resist moisture transmission, helping to create a dry interior environment.

This service addresses common moisture-related problems such as m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age caused by excess humidity or groundwater seepage. By effectively blocking moisture migration, vapor barriers help maintain indoor air quality and protect insulation, framing, and flooring materials from deterioration. Proper installation can also improve energy efficiency by reducing the workload on heating and cooling systems, especially in basements, crawl spaces, and below-grade areas.

Properties that typically benefit from vapor barrier installation include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ings and industrial facilities. New construction projects often incorporate vapor barriers as part of the building envelope to enhance durability and indoor comfort. Older properties undergoing renovations may also require vapor barriers to address existing moisture issues or to improve the overall integrity of the building envelope.

The overview below groups typical Vapor Barrier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Eudora, KS.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.20 to $0.50 per square foot. For a standard basement, material expenses might total between $200 and $500. Prices can vary based on the type and quality of the vapor barrier selected.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$0.50 and $1.00 per square foot. For a typical project, total labor costs may fall between $300 and $1,000. Rates depend on the complexity of the installation and local contractor rates.

Preparation and Additional Work - Preparing the area for vapor barrier installation can add $100 to $300 to the overall cost. This may include cleaning, sealing cracks, or minor repairs to ensure proper application.

Total Project Costs - Overall costs for vapor barrier installation usually range from $500 to $2,000. Exact prices depend on project size, material choices, and local service provider rates in Eudora, KS, and nearby are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through walls, floors, or ceilings, helping to control humidity levels.

Where are vapor barriers typically installed? Vapor barriers are commonly installed in basements, crawl spaces, and under concrete slabs to reduce moisture infiltration.

What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heeting, foil-backed membranes, and specialized vapor retarders.

How do I know if I need a vapor barrier? A local professional can assess moisture levels and building conditions to determine if a vapor barrier is recommended for your space.

How long does vapor barrier installation take? Installation duration varies based on the area size and complexity, typically ranging from a few hours to a full day.
